Co Monaghan has recorded the sharpest rise in spending over the last 12 months for expenditure at service stations.
According to the latest AIB Spend Trend this figure is up 23pc year-on-year.
The latest AIB “Spend Trend” for April found spending at service stations climbed 12pc year-on-year in April, while spending on utilities excluding telecoms increased 9pc over the same period.
Electric vehicle charging spend also rose 9pc compared with March, with the figures pointing to motorists increasingly feeling the impact of higher energy costs amid ongoing geopolitical tensions in the Middle East.
The data, which was compiled from 77 million card transactions carried out by AIB customers during April, also showed airline spending fell 8pc compared with the same month last year.
